Ey-Wifi: Active Signaling for the ns-3 802.11 Model
Explore this paper's citation graph
Summary
The main focus in this work is the implementation of a such an extension, yielding Ey-Wifi, in a module of the network simulator, ns-3, with the emphasis on the software architecture.
